New York Real Estate Salesperson Licensing
Anyone who wishes to sell, lease or rent another person's real property for a fee or commission must be licensed as either a Real Estate Broker or a Real Estate Salesperson in New York. For newcomers, the first step is to obtain the salesperson license unless he/she has sufficient related experience already.

New York Real Estate Broker Licensing
In order to qualify for licensure as a real estate broker, an applicant must have at least one year of experience as a licensed real estate salesperson and 1750 points.

New York Real Estate Continuing Education
22.5 hours of Continuing Education is required for renewing your New York State real estate licenses every two years. The courses REEDC provides are state-approved and good for renewing both salesperson and broker licenses.
